First Stop: The Mouth of the Souss River & Flamingo Watching
The first highlight is reaching the mouth of the Souss River, right next to Agadir. Here, the proximity to the water allows for some of the best birdwatching opportunities. The guide will point out the flamingos and other migratory birds in their natural habitat. This area is a bird sanctuary, and spotting these elegant creatures standing in shallow waters is quite a sight.
The guide, who is also a professional photographer, will help you capture these moments on Polaroid photos, which makes for a cool, instant souvenir. You’ll also have time to take some photos yourself, soaking in the tranquil environment with the sound of water and bird calls.
Crossing to the Other Side of the River
After observing the birds, the group crosses to the opposite bank of the river. This part of the route offers a closer look at the environment where these migratory birds thrive. The crossing is easy, on sandy trails that are accessible for all levels, including those unfamiliar with biking.
This section is where we loved the way the guide shared insights about the region’s ecology and architecture, emphasizing how the rebuilding after the earthquake has shaped modern Agadir.

From here, the tour continues along routes that showcase Agadir’s blend of natural beauty and architectural resilience. The guide will share stories about the city’s rebuilding efforts after the 1960 earthquake, explaining how its modern look was shaped by necessity and innovation.
While the focus is on nature, there are plenty of opportunities to admire local architecture and even spot the bird sanctuary again from different angles. The route is about 18 km long, with rest stops for hydration and photos, keeping the pace relaxed.
